From the SFR Brigade website:


The anthology features nine stories from nine different authors in a variety of styles and settings including space opera, near future, apocalyptic, Earth-based and alien romance. (You may even discover some favorite characters from Science Fiction Romance in the line-up. *wink*)


The price of the anthology? Free!
